Hi there....how is his weight ? His behavior is normal, but since he just got over a month's worth of meds. [ next time try Toltrazuril,it takes less time to get rid of coccidia ] you may want to offer some probiotics to help balance out the gut flora that the meds. wipe out. Was he on a probiotic as he took the meds.? If not, get some Benebac gel or Acidophiliz + . For now, mix a bit with his water that you're giving him with the syringe. I know it seems odd when they get sleepy, but you just have to let them be. You can weigh him every 2 weeks to watch his weight, but generally they do fine.

Seems like he's snuggled down brumating. Honestly how long he takes is entirely up to him. Mine only slept for about a month and a half but I've seen some people's beardies here that went down for several months. My dragon also gained when he finally emerged from hibernation.

As for the temps, I kept his lights going, didn't change to a CHE. I did cover Hermes hide though to block out the light. I figured if, at any point, he woke up and wanted to bask and I was at work, he'd have his basking spot all warm and ready for him.
